Web7 feb. 2024 · How Many Ounces Is A Cup? A cup is equal to 8 ounces, or one-half of a pint. A metric cup contains 250 milliliters (ml), which is slightly different than an imperial cup, which holds 284 milliliters. To convert ounces to cups, divide the number of ounces by 8. For example, 16 ounces is equal to 2 cups. Web10 apr. 2024 · To understand how many cups are found in 5 ounces you need to convert the measurement. 1 US cup is equivalent to 8 US fluid ounces which means that 5 ounces is equal to 0.625 cups (5 divided by 8). Although this may seem like a small amount it can make a significant difference when measuring out ingredients closely and accurately. Web13 apr. 2024 · If you’re trying to convert 12 ounces into cups, the calculation is fairly simple. Since one cup is equal to 8 fluid ounces, divide the number of ounces (12) by 8 to get 1.5 cups. This means that if you have 12 ounces of any ingredient, that would be equal to one and a half cups when converted.
